## Deploy Step 4: Scanner Bridge

After the Wrenfield POS build completes, deploy the barcode scanner bridge service before restarting terminals, otherwise scans queue and replay out of order on reconnect. Verify the bridge reports `ready` on its health endpoint and that firmware matches the pinned version in the manifest. The bridge authenticates to the device registry at startup, so the env file must contain the following line.

sealed setting: LEDGER_TOKEN20=6148d35bbb480b0ab79e

## Management Meeting Minutes — Concentration Risk

Attendees: full management group. Apologies: none.

Main item: Drayfield Holdings is now 45% of bookings. Everyone agreed that's too cozy. Actions: sales to pitch the Wrenhall segment harder, finance to stress-test a 30% Drayfield drop, legal to review termination clauses. Board to be updated next cycle. The plan hinges on the point noted below.

internal memo for kajep-tawip: The renewal with Holaelix Group closes at $10 million a year, 5 percent below the last contract. Project Wenael slips by two quarters because of the tooling delay.

**Q: Why did compaction eat my tombstones in Quillbus?**

Short version: the Quillbus broker compacts segments once the dirty ratio passes 0.5, and tombstones only survive for the delete-retention window. If your review touches that window, test against a compacted topic first. To unlock the compaction test harness, use the recovery passphrase below.

strongbox words: druath-quenael

The registry for the Ledgerline event bus reads its configuration entirely from the environment at boot; nothing is read from disk afterward. FENWICK_COMPAT_MODE controls compatibility checking (BACKWARD by default), and FENWICK_CACHE_TTL sets fingerprint cache lifetime in seconds. All variables except one are non-sensitive and may appear in logs. The exception is the registry's signing credential, which authenticates schema publications and is scoped per environment. It is set on the line that follows this sentence.

env line for fajop-taguf: VAULT_KEY20=82a8caa7b14c704c3638